ObjectiveAccording to the emotion theory of traditional Chinese medicine (TCM) deems that kidney stores will and response to fear, and this theory is the guide line of this research. The cut into point of this research is the fear response and memory. And the research though of this study is based on according pathology and efficacy deduce to physiology. The study including the formation, consolidation, extraction and extinction of fear memory, and the plasticity of amygdala-hippocampus-prefrontal cortex nervous pathway, as well as the results of pharmacological studies of prescriptions and herbs for invigorating the kidney. After this study, we aim to reveal the material basis, the action modes, and the neurobiological mechanisms of the kidney in controlling and regulating emotional activity. Moreover, there will be a supplement and innovation for the scientific content kidney store will and response to fear after this study. And show this scientific content's own value in the modern mental psychology. Methods1 To construct two kinds of kidney deficiency animal model.2 The formation and extraction of fear memory experiment.This experiment was trained the rats with conditioned stimulus (CS) and unconditioned stimulus(US) to form conditioning fear, and freezing time was used as index. The experiment was study the affection of kidney deficiency and tonifying kidney prescription and herb's on the formation, consolidation and extraction of fear memory.3 Fear memory extinction training experiment.Trained rats with fear extinction training after their fear conditioning was constructed, and freezing time was used as index. This experiment was studied the affection of kidney deficiency and tonifying kidney prescription and herb's on the fear memory extinction.4 The study of the conditioning fear response plasticity of amygdala-hippocampus- prefrontal cortex nervous pathway.This experiment was divided into two stages to study the plasticity of amygdala-hippocampus-prefrontal cortex nervous pathway both on fear memory formation and extraction and fear memory extinction. To explore the pathology mechanism of kidney deficiency affect by fear and the effective of tonifying kidney proscription and herbs. In order to reveal the material basis, the action modes, and the neurobiological mechanisms of the kidney in controlling and regulating emotional activity. The detect indexes of this study were as below. Immunohistochemistry and in situ hybridization were used to detect CREB, MAPK, GABAα1R and NR2B in the amygdale, hippocampus and prefrontal areas. In situ hybridization was used to detect CREB and MAPK in the same brain areas.Results1 Repeatedly afforded CS and US associated stimulus were increasing the laboratory rats' freezing time significantly, but the CS and US unassociated stimulus didn't work.2 Kidney deficiency rats' MAPK, GABAα1,R, NR2B in hippocampus area and CREB,NR2B in amygdala area and NR2B in prefrontal cortex area's expression were up regulated. And conditioning fear stimulus further active the expression of NR2B in these brain areas. Moreover, the expression of CREB in amygdala area and GABAα1R in hippocampus area were also up regulated.3 The tonifying kidney prescription Guiluerxiangao were up regulated the GABAα1R expression in hippocampus area and downregulated the GABAα1R in amygdala area in the aged rats. Meanwhile, Guiluerxiangao were down regulated the expression of CREB, GABAα1R, NR2B in the hippocampus area and CREB, MAPK in amygdala area in the over sex rats. Moreover, Guiluerxiangao down regulated the over sex rats'expression of CREB both in hippocampus and amygdala area, and down regulated the expression of NR2B in hippocampus area. Tonifying kidney proscription were down regulated GABAα1R expression in hippocampus area of over sex rat; but up regulated aged rats'GABAα1R expression in hippocampus area and down regulated GABAα1R expression in amygdala area.4 All rats'freezing time were significantly shorter compare to their control group after fear memory extinction training, but the tonifying kidney proscription and herbs didn't promote the fear extinction.5 Over sex rats'expression of CREB, MAPK, GABAα1R, NR2B in hippocampus area and MAPK in amygdala area were down regulated.6 The tonifying kidney proscription Guiluerxiangao up regulated the expression of CREB, NR2B in hippocampus area and GABAα1R in amygdala area. But, inhibit the expression of MAPK in amygdala area. All these regulations were in over sex rats that after fear extinction training.Conclusion1 Repeatedly afforded CS and US associated stimulus to the laboratory rats could form conditioning fear memory, but the CS and US unassociated stimulus didn't work.2 Kidney deficiency rats acted the expression of NR2B in hippocampus area, amygdala area and prefrontal cortex area to deduce Long-term potentiation (LTP) in these areas, which in order to form conditioning fear memory. Meanwhile, the expression of MAPK in hippocampus area was acted and LTP in this area was formed. Moreover, conditioning fear stimulus further acted NR2B in all three areas, in order to form fear memory by the formation of LTP. In addition, the change of GABAα1R express in the hippocampus area also one of the role that conditioning fear memory is form.3 The tonifying kidney proscription Guiluerxiangao inhibit the long term memory through down regulated the expression of CREB in all three brain areas. Meanwhile, down regulated the NR2B in hippocampus area to inhibit the synaptic plasticity and memory in this area. The expression change of GABAα1R in hippocampus area and amygdala area also one of the role that conditioning fear memory form.4 The tonifying kidney proscription Guiluerxiangao inhibit the long term memory through down regulated the expression of CREB in all three brain areas, and inhibit long term memory, in order to extinction fear memory. Meanwhile, fear extinction training down regulated the expression of NR2B in hippocampus area to inhibit the synaptic plasticity and memory in this area. Moreover, the expression of MAPK in hippocampus area and amygdala area were down regulated, and these inhibit the action of CREB were in order to inhibit the formation of long term memory. In addition, down regulated the expression of GABAα1R in hippocampus area to reduce its negative action to the new learning is one of the mechanism of fear extinction.5 The tonifying kidney proscription Guiluerxiangao down regulated the expression of NR2B in hippocampus area in the over sex rat after fear extinction to inhibit and end the fear extinction. Meanwhile, up regulated the expression of CREB in hippocampus area could enhance the formation of long term memory. Moreover, inhibit the expression of MAPK in amygdala area is one of the mechanism of this medicine inhibit the fear extinction. In addition, up regulated the expression of GABAα1R in amygdala area to enhance its postive action to the new learning is one of the mechanism of fear extinction.
